Output daf018b77f592b4a3cb7617f55f9e10b85ee93b202f5d08649f672f89c4fff96:5

value
513896998
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 37da28f200763b644fbf2eaef47c49e1c91d4eed OP_EQUALVERIFY OP_CHECKSIG
address
166KWa1swsbkj6HAa2fkCj9VkLrtNvTFYi
transaction
daf018b77f592b4a3cb7617f55f9e10b85ee93b202f5d08649f672f89c4fff96
confirmations
396150
spent
true